The Science of Sebaceous Oil Depletion
The hair on your face is fundamentally different from the hair on your head, relying entirely on sebaceous glands at the follicle base for hydration. These glands produce a finite amount of oil to coat the hair; as your beard grows longer, the demand for oil outpaces the supply.
When the oil fails to reach the tips, the cuticle scales lift, causing the hair to snag and appear dull. This biological deficit is the primary reason even a short beard can begin to feel like copper wire without proper intervention.
Step One: Eliminate Harsh Surfactants
Standard soaps and hair shampoos are formulated with aggressive sulfates designed to strip away heavy scalp oils. Using these on your face destroys the delicate lipid barrier of your skin and leaves the beard parched.
Transition to a dedicated beard wash that utilizes mild cleansers. These specialized formulas remove environmental debris and stale product without compromising the integrity of the hair's internal moisture levels.

Step Three: Sealing the Cuticle with Beard Butter
While oil hydrates the skin, a beard butter or balm is required to lock that moisture into the hair fiber itself. These products provide a protective layer that smooths the cuticle and prevents water loss via evaporation.
For a beard that feels chronically dry by midday, an evening application of beard butter is the professional choice. The slow-absorbing butters and waxes work overnight to soften the hair cortex, ensuring you wake up with manageable, supple growth.
Environmental and Lifestyle Adjustments
External factors such as high-heat blow drying and scorching shower water contribute significantly to brittle hair. Excessive heat physically cracks the hair shaft, allowing moisture to escape.
Limit your use of heat tools and always finish your grooming routine with a cold water rinse. This simple mechanical shift helps the cuticle lie flat, reflecting more light and making the beard appear darker and healthier naturally.
Frequently Asked Questions
How often should I apply beard oil for maximum hydration?
For most men, a daily application after the morning shower is sufficient. However, if you live in a dry climate or have a particularly long beard, a second smaller application in the evening will help maintain the moisture balance.
Does drinking more water actually help a dry beard?
Hydration starts internally, and systemic dehydration will lead to lower sebum production. While topical products are necessary, maintaining proper water intake ensures your follicles have the biological resources to produce healthy hair.
Why does my beard feel dry even after I use oil?
You may be applying the oil only to the surface of the hair. Ensure you are massaging the product down into the skin where the follicles reside, as the hair cannot be hydrated effectively if the skin beneath it is parched.
